Delivering Unforgettable Destinations Globally

PGAV Destinations is thrilled to announce the expansion of its St. Louis and Orlando design studios. With the addition of new team members, PGAV is poised to create unparalleled destinations in the realms of travel, tourism, and entertainment both at home and abroad.

Pushing boundaries in planning and design, PGAV Destinations is renowned for creating unforgettable experiences. By welcoming talented individuals across various design disciplines, the company is prepared for increased activity in themed entertainment, zoos, aquariums, museums, brand destinations, and hospitality projects worldwide. With their leading experts at the helm, PGAV Destinations is ready to bring beautiful experiences to every corner of the globe.

“We are thrilled to welcome these talented new team members,” said Mike Konzen, PGAV CEO.  “They demonstrate our continued growth and add to the strongest group that we’ve had in our 58-year history.  PGAV Destinations is set to complete our second consecutive year of unprecedented growth as we finish 2023 and carry that momentum into 2024.  Alongside our recruitment programs, we continue to make significant investments in our team, including our firm-wide trip to Abu Dhabi in October to visit one of our latest projects, SeaWorld Yas Island.”

Introducing PGAV Destinations’ new team members:

Hailey Collum

Architectural Designer, Hailey Collum, received both her bachelor’s and master’s degrees in architecture from the University of Illinois, Urbana-Champaign (UIUC). She has previous experience as a Space Management Assistant with UIUC Facilities and Services, as a graduate teaching assistant at UIUC, and as an architectural intern at PGAV.

Riley Ewing

Architectural Designer, Riley Ewing from Ashland, Ohio, received his bachelor’s degree in architecture, with a minor in entrepreneurship from the University of Cincinnati. His previous work experience includes internships in Toledo, Ohio, Jacksonville, Florida, and San Francisco, California.

Cole Harley

Landscape Designer, Cole Harley, of North Augusta, South Carolina, received his bachelor’s degree in landscape architecture at Clemson University. His previous experience includes work experience at RVi Planning + Landscape Architecture, and he has done themed entertainment internships at Universal Creative and AECOM.

Bethany Lavery

Designer, Bethany Lavery, from Sacramento, California, received her bachelor’s degree in creative technologies from Virginia Tech and her Master of Fine Arts in themed entertainment design from Savannah College of Art and Design. Her previous experience includes roles as a Business Analyst at Accenture and as a 3D Modeler for Three Geared Robot, along with internships at Universal and Aaron Sims Creative.

Charlie Lutz

Project Architect, Charlie Lutz, of Saint Louis, Missouri, received his Master of Architecture at the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ign. Charlie joins us from HOK, where his previous experience includes 18 years designing a variety of buildings, from a lab in Palermo, Italy, to a wood-framed garage at the Saint Louis Art Museum.

Katie Neyer

Architectural Designer, Katie Neyer, of Saint Louis, Missouri, received her BS in architectural studies and Master of Architecture with a certificate in historic preservation at the University of Kansas. Katie was a former intern at PGAV and has prior work experience at Grant’s Farm – the historic Busch Family Home.

Ethan Sandburg

Architectural Designer, Ethan Sandburg of Tonganoxie, Kansas, received his bachelor’s and master’s degrees in architecture with a minor in geography from the University of Kansas. His previous experience includes an internship at Hollis+Miller Architects.

Javier Saumell

Architectural Designer, Javier Saumell of Miami, Florida, received his Bachelor of Design in Architecture from the University of Central Florida. His previous experience includes operations at Universal Studios Orlando.

 

About PGAV Destinations

PGAV Destinations is a global leader in the planning and design of unique destinations. Now entering its sixth decade, the practice has evolved to become the ideal destination-consulting partner, skilled at developing growth-oriented master plans and translating those plans into successful projects. No other firm offers such an integrated approach to destination planning.

PGAV Destinations’ key clients include industry leaders such as The Smithsonian, Chimelong Group, National Geographic, SeaWorld Parks & Entertainment, Port Aventura, Bass Pro Shops, Kennedy Space Center, the Georgia Aquarium, and many others.
